Who we are

DoubleVerify is a leading software platform for digital media measurement, data and analytics. DV's mission is to be the definitive source of transparency and data-driven insights into the quality and effectiveness of digital advertising for the world's largest brands, publishers and digital ad platforms. DV's technology platform provides advertisers with consistent and unbiased data and analytics that can be used to optimize the quality and return on their digital ad investments. Since 2008, DV has helped hundreds of Fortune 500 companies gain the most from their media spend by delivering best in class solutions across the digital advertising ecosystem, helping to build a better industry.


What you'll do

The Programmatic Optimization Analyst is a key position that helps drive revenue and adoption of DV Services by our programmatic partners. A multi-faceted role, the ideal candidate will embrace working in a fast-paced environment and thrive at thinking analytically about ways to increase the quality of impressions and ROI by using the DV suite of services in the most optimal way. Understanding of the digital marketplace, technical aptitude and strong analytical skills are essential for this role. We are looking for a data-driven, analytically minded individual to produce and present engaging campaign analysis for clients in order to show how DV data and products can increase campaign performance. In addition, the analyst will interface with sales, account management and product teams to improve the existing reporting, process and products in order to provide the most meaningful outcomes for clients.


Generate and present optimization recommendations to maximize delivery of advertiser campaigns and highlight ROI for programmatic partners.
Identify and quantify key challenges for campaign performance.
Serve as main point of contact for programmatic support initiatives in local markets by providing onboarding, ongoing support, and internal maintenance for clients.
Provide support and guidance to our internal sales and account management teams, with clear and timely communication, quality deliverables, and innovative solutions.
Identify patterns and proactively surface ideas to improve quality, productivity and efficiency.
Provide additional coverage for our global programmatic support team.
Collaboration with local market support roles within the 'Commercial COE' to identify areas for efficiency across teams.
This is a Hybrid position with 3 Days in the Sydney Office per week and 2 WFH Days.
There may be travel to support clients in other cities as needed.

Who you are

3-5+ years of industry experience
1+ years of prior experience in the Programmatic ecosystem.
Knowledge of how to set up and optimize Programmatic media to drive improvement in campaign performance.
Strong analytical skills; ability to analyze raw data, draw conclusions, and develop actionable recommendations.
Excellent presentation skills (client facing experience preferred)
Experience with data visualization tools (e.g. Tableau, Looker) beneficial
Possess expert problem solving and decision-making skills
Robust knowledge of the overall ad tech landscape (DSP landscape especially beneficial)
High level of proficiency with MS Excel (pivot tables, complex functions) and able to interpret and present data in an actionable way
Experience with the Australia Media Agency landscape would be beneficial
